Promotional offers can add value, but they are not free money wearing a party hat. A deposit match may look attractive until wagering requirements, maximum bet limits, excluded games, expiry dates, and withdrawal restrictions enter the conversation. Read the complete terms before depositing, particularly if a bonus is applied automatically and cannot be declined.
The following points deserve attention before accepting any promotion:
| Term | Why It Matters |
|---|---|
| Wagering requirement | Shows how many times eligible funds must be played through. |
| Maximum bet | Exceeding the limit may void bonus winnings. |
| Game contribution | Different games may count at different percentages. |
| Expiry period | Unused promotional funds can disappear after the stated deadline. |
| Withdrawal conditions | Identity checks or playthrough rules may apply before payment. |
Payment performance is where a casino stops being a colourful website and becomes a financial service. Australian players should check whether familiar banking methods are supported, what minimum and maximum transaction limits apply, and whether fees appear at deposit or withdrawal stage. A fast deposit is convenient; a withdrawal process that resembles a council application is rather less charming.
Verification is normal in regulated online gambling. Operators may request identity documents, proof of address, or payment ownership details before processing withdrawals. That can feel intrusive, but it is intended to reduce fraud and support responsible account management. Upload documents only through the secure account area, and avoid sending sensitive information through ordinary social media messages.

Security begins with clear licensing information, encrypted connections, privacy policies, and transparent company details. Look for responsible gambling tools such as deposit limits, reality checks, time-outs, and self-exclusion. These controls are not decorative buttons; they are useful brakes when entertainment starts behaving like an unpaid second job.
Customer support should be tested with a simple question before money is deposited. Check the available hours, contact channels, response times, and quality of the answer. A polished help icon is not the same thing as useful assistance. Players should also confirm age requirements, local availability, and applicable Australian rules before creating an account.
